QM Environmental is one of Canada's largest full-service national civil and environmental remediation firms. Always committed to health, safety and the environment, along with our highly trained and qualified personnel QM LP has developed a robust network of suppliers, sub-contractors, consultants, First Nations partners and other strategic partners. Together we are able to meet the diverse needs of our clients across the country, offering everything from specialized services to large, complex end-to-end solutions.
QM’s four business lines include Demolition and Decommissioning, Hazardous Materials Abatement, Environmental Remediation including Civil Earthworks, and Emergency Management & Environmental Response Services.
